The President of Ecuador declared the country in a state of internal armed conflict after hostages were taken in various cities and prisons.
Here's what we know so far:
▪ Gunmen stormed the building of Ecuador's TC Televisión and took the anchors hostage live on the air.
▪ Ecuadorian police reported the arrest of the attackers and released a photo of them. There is no information yet on casualties or injuries in the operation.
▪ Masked armed bandits have entered the University of Guayaquil and are trying to take hostages. Most students and professors have fled the building, but some have barricaded themselves inside.
▪ Earlier during Sunday's search of the Guayaquil prison, authorities failed to find inmate José Adolfo Macías Villamar, knows as "Fito," the leader of the country's largest gang, Los Choneros, described as the most dangerous criminal in the country.
▪ The leader of Ecuador's Los Lobos crime group, Fabricio Colón Pico, also escaped from prison in the city of Riobamba.
▪ The Presidential decree, issued against the backdrop of hostage-taking riots in various cities and prisons, lists more than 20 local and international gangs, the largest of which include tens of thousands of people.

Ecuador's President, Daniel Noboa, has declared a state of emergency in the country, which will last for 60 days, following the escape of Jose Adolfo Macías, leader of Los Choneros, one of the main criminal organizations in the country, and a series of uprisings in at least six prisons involving the retention of prison guards and the burning of mattresses.

The state of emergency suspends rights to freedom of association, inviolability of domicile, inviolability of correspondence in prisons, and freedom of movement between 11 PM and 5 AM. Additionally, it allows the country's Armed Forces, in support of the police, to control prisons, as they have done on previous occasions.

Noboa stated that the measure aims to provide full political and legal support to Ecuador's security forces in confronting the "narco-terrorist groups that seek to intimidate the government and society." He mentioned that he will not "negotiate with terrorists" and will work to "restore peace to all Ecuadorians."

Noboa blamed factions linked to drug trafficking, contract killings, and organized crime for the prison crisis that has been occurring in the country for some years.

He claimed that some previous governments received orders from these factions on what to do. The action taken this Monday by his government aims to regain control of Ecuadorian prisons.
